Agriculture & Agriculture Operations is the 21st most popular major in the country with 49,899 degrees awarded in 2020-2021. In 2019-2020, agriculture and agriculture operations gra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$37,342 and had an average of $19,867 in loans still to pay off.

Across North Dakota, there were 370 agriculture and agriculture operations graduates with average earnings and debt of $43,006 and $16,866 respectively.
